NILMDTS

Now I Lay Me Down To Sleep.
This is an incredible organization of volunteer photographers dedicated to providing beautiful and meaningful images for families faced with the loss of an infant.  Sounds a little morbid, I know, but it is really some of the most amazing work I’ve ever had the privilege of doing.
